Transaction e44a4dcd057eee0c44b75d22d3cabe667f99fe00f338fa1888eb3e7916d1c83a
1 Input
1 Output
-
e44a4dcd057eee0c44b75d22d3cabe667f99fe00f338fa1888eb3e7916d1c83a:0
- value
- 21523110
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3267f74eece62543e186c79829ccc52e7e00d28a OP_EQUAL
- address
- 36HYFpgbrKZRRg9dd7asj56HSw2QzE8xWE